The regulatory and legislative story here is almost entirely unreported, and it is more consequential than the GDP headline numbers. Start with the insurance gap. The 10-20% coverage rate on climate losses is not merely a market failure to bemoan—it is an active regulatory time bomb. Under Solvency II, European insurers are required to hold capital against underwriting risk, but the framework's standard formula catastrophe modules were calibrated on historical loss distributions that are now structurally obsolete. As heatwave and drought losses accelerate, EIOPA faces a binary choice it has been avoiding: force recalibration of cat risk modules (which raises capital requirements and accelerates capacity withdrawal from already underinsured perils) or allow the fiction of adequately capitalized books to persist until a systemic insolvency event forces the issue. Neither path is benign. The precedent here is not 2022 or even the 2003 European heatwave—it is the post-Hurricane Andrew restructuring of US property insurance in the early 1990s, which produced a decade-long market contraction, forced pooling mechanisms, and ultimately state-backed insurers of last resort in Florida and Louisiana. Europe is on a compressed version of that trajectory, but without the federalized backstop architecture the US eventually constructed. The EU's proposed Natural Disaster Insurance Framework has been stalled in trilogue since 2024 precisely because member states cannot agree on moral hazard provisions and cross-border reinsurance pooling. The 2026 loss season almost certainly breaks that logjam—but the resulting legislation will likely mandate coverage floors that the private market cannot profitably provide at current premium levels, triggering either premium spikes that become a political crisis for middle-income households or implicit public underwriting that does not appear on sovereign balance sheets until it crystallizes. Either outcome lands inside an 18-month window. The fiscal rules dimension is equally underreported. France's €10-15 billion climate cost hits at precisely the moment the revised Stability and Growth Pact framework is being stress-tested for the first time after its 2024 reform. The new rules allow member states to invoke the 'relevant factors' clause to justify deviations from adjustment paths, and climate-related emergency expenditure is explicitly listed as one such factor. What no one is modeling is the precedent-setting function of France invoking this clause in 2026. If France successfully argues that climate damage justifies fiscal slippage, Italy, Greece, and Spain—all facing similar or worse exposure—have a template for doing the same, potentially simultaneously. This is not a theoretical risk: the European Court of Justice has never adjudicated a climate-emergency fiscal deviation, and the European Commission's enforcement discretion in this area is politically constrained post-pandemic. The deeper historical precedent is the 1970s oil shock fiscal accommodation, where temporary emergency rationales became permanent structural deficits. The agricultural supply chain story contains a third regulatory layer that is invisible in current coverage. EU pesticide and water-use regulations, specifically the Farm to Fork strategy's reduction targets and the Water Framework Directive's abstraction limits, were designed for a climate envelope that no longer exists in southern and central Europe. Farmers facing drought are simultaneously prohibited from the irrigation expansion and crop protection chemistry that would partially offset losses. This regulatory-climate mismatch is generating intense lobbying pressure that is almost certainly going to produce emergency derogations—as happened quietly with pesticide rules during the 2022 drought—but those derogations undermine the EU's own stated sustainability commitments and create legal exposure under the European Climate Law's binding 2030 targets. The trade dimension follows directly: import dependency for staple grains will increase precisely as Black Sea supply remains geopolitically constrained and US agricultural policy under a protectionist posture limits emergency purchase options. The EU's food security narrative, built around self-sufficiency ratios that already looked optimistic, is being quietly revised by DG AGRI in ways that have not reached public discourse. The market impact is not the headline €180bn loss; it is the split between insured vs uninsured, temporary vs persistent, and private vs sovereign balance-sheet absorption. In modeling terms, summer 2026 is best treated as a negative supply shock with fiscal leakage and second-round credit effects, not as a one-off weather event.
First-order macro math: if EU summer heat/drought/wildfire losses are ~€180bn, that is roughly 1.0% of EU GDP. But not all of that enters national accounts immediately. A practical decomposition is: 35-45% direct output loss and lower productivity in 2H26, 20-30% inventory/crop destruction, 20-25% public reconstruction/adaptation capex, 10-15% private uninsured wealth loss. On that basis, the near-term recorded GDP drag is more plausibly 0.2-0.5pp over 2-3 quarters, consistent with Oxford’s ~0.2pp Q3 drag, while the income/wealth shock is much larger than GDP prints capture. This matters because markets price reported activity, but spreads eventually price financing need.
Sector transmission by magnitude:
1) Sovereigns: France’s €10-15bn cost is 0.3-0.5% of GDP, but the market-relevant figure is deficit slippage. If ~60-70% is budget-borne in-year or via guarantees, that adds ~€6-10bn to borrowing need. For France, that is roughly 0.2-0.35% of GDP and can widen OAT-Bund spreads by 3-8bp if concurrent with weak growth. For fiscally tighter peripherals, climate shocks are a spread convexity story: every additional 0.25% GDP adverse shock combined with 0.2% deficit slippage can plausibly add 5-15bp to 10Y spreads where debt/GDP is already elevated. The narrative misses that underinsurance shifts climate damage into sovereign contingent liabilities.
2) Food and consumer staples: 1-2pp extra euro-area food inflation is too often discussed as macro CPI noise. It is a margin redistribution event. Primary producers with volume loss can see EBIT down 10-30% depending on irrigation and crop mix; processors with procurement flexibility can pass through with a 1-3 quarter lag; grocers face a 30-80bp EBIT margin squeeze unless mix upgrades offset it. For listed staples, the threshold is whether procurement contracts cover >50% of input needs through harvest disruption. Below that, consensus gross margin estimates are too high by 50-150bp for H2 2026/H1 2027.
3) Utilities and power: Heat raises peak load and cooling demand but drought reduces hydro and can constrain thermal/nuclear cooling. This creates regional power-price spikes and shape risk rather than uniformly bullish utility earnings. Utilities with merchant generation and flexible gas/renewables benefit; hydro-heavy names face lower output despite higher spot prices. A credible range is +5-15% uplift in peak-day power prices in stressed markets and EBITDA dispersion of -10% to +8% across utilities depending on hydro exposure and retail hedging. The market narrative misses that drought is not simply 'more demand = bullish utilities'; water availability is the binding constraint.
4) Insurers/reinsurers: Low penetration is being read as limited claims cost. That is wrong. Low current insurance penetration means lower immediate P&L hit than in North America, but much higher medium-term repricing, social pressure, and political intervention risk. If only ~10-20% of losses are insured, insured losses on €180bn imply ~€18-36bn. Even if only part falls in private P&C books this year, that is enough to move combined ratios materially in southern Europe lines. More important, if drought/fire modeled loss costs are revised up 20-40%, renewal premium increases could exceed 10-20% in exposed property/agri lines with tighter exclusions and lower capacity. Equity markets underprice the political cap on premium repricing and the capital charge implications under solvency regimes.
5) Banks and credit: The immediate issue is not climate virtue signaling but collateral and borrower cash flow. Agri, food processing, municipal water, and SME hospitality books in exposed regions should see higher Stage 2 migration. A useful threshold: if >15% of a regional bank’s SME/agri portfolio sits in high-heat/high-drought regions and uninsured loss share remains >75%, cost of risk can rise 10-25bp above consensus for 2-4 quarters. Covered bonds and senior bank paper are less directly exposed, but subordinated spreads of domestic lenders with concentrated regional books can underperform 10-30bp.
6) Industrials/capex beneficiaries: Water infrastructure, grid equipment, cooling, irrigation, fire suppression, and climate adaptation engineering have the cleanest positive medium-term earnings revision path. Budget stress does not eliminate this; it changes payers from discretionary local spending to state/EU-backed capex and regulated asset base expansion. Revenue acceleration for niche adaptation names can run +5-15% over 12-24 months, with order intake stronger than near-term earnings.
Cross-asset implications:
- Rates: A heat shock is stagflationary. Front-end pricing should reflect weaker growth but stickier food CPI. In practice that means more curve steepening risk than parallel bull steepening. If Q3 GDP loses ~0.2pp and food CPI adds 1-2pp, terminal-rate expectations may fall only modestly while 10Y real yields do not decline as much as growth data alone would suggest.
- Sovereign spreads: France, Italy, Spain, Greece are not equal. Spread sensitivity depends on uninsured household/municipal burden and pre-existing fiscal space. A 5-20bp widening range over 6 months is plausible in vulnerable names if repeated events force supplementary budgets.
- FX: EUR impact is ambiguous near term because weaker growth is offset by inflation stickiness. The underappreciated channel is terms of trade via food imports and gas-for-cooling demand. Net effect is mildly EUR-negative if crop shortfalls are broad and hydro disruption raises power imports.
- Credit: Food retail, packaging, beverages, paper, and lower-quality agribusiness credit should widen first. Utilities and adaptation capex beneficiaries split by water exposure.
Options market implications and what to look for:
The options market typically prices weather as event noise unless realized commodity/power volatility transmits into equities and rates. The key question is whether implied vol has repriced convexity in the exposed sectors.
1) Equity index options: Euro Stoxx 50 may not fully express the shock because losers and beneficiaries coexist. If broad index 1M implied vol is only +1-2 vol points over seasonal norms while utilities, insurers, and food names show realized beta breaks, the market is underpricing sector dispersion. Better expression is long single-name or sector dispersion, not outright index downside.
2) Insurer options: Look for skew steepening and 3-6M implied vol in continental P&C names. If 25-delta put skew has moved less than ~10-15% relative to 1Y median despite deteriorating loss-cost assumptions, options are too complacent. Narrative misses that the real catalyst is not this quarter’s claims but renewal pricing/regulatory intervention.
3) Utility/power-linked options: Spark-spread and regional power options should show elevated summer implieds. If they do not, but spot intraday power spikes are persistent, merchant generators with flexible fleets have positive convexity. Hydro-heavy utilities are the mirror image. Threshold: if reservoir and river-temperature constraints imply >5% generation shortfall, equity downside vol should trade richer than broad defensives.
4) Rates options: Short-dated EUR rates vol can misprice the stagflation mix. If growth scare dominates and payer skew is cheap, that is inconsistent with food inflation pass-through and fiscal issuance risk. The narrative ignores that climate shocks can cheapen the back end through supply even while hurting growth.
5) Ag/food commodity options: Grain and softs vol should lead listed equities. If commodity implieds are already elevated but food retailers’ option markets are not, equity analysts are assuming full pass-through too quickly.
What consensus is getting wrong, article by article, in substance:
- The macro pieces over-focus on aggregate GDP loss and understate balance-sheet incidence. GDP is a flow; uninsured losses are a stock hit to households, farms, municipalities, and SMEs that later appears in credit quality and fiscal support. This is why sovereign spreads and bank provisioning matter more than a one-quarter GDP print.
- The inflation framing is too narrow. Extra food inflation is not just a CPI issue; it changes real wage pressure, retailer margin structure, and ECB reaction asymmetry. Food inflation from climate is politically stickier than energy because households experience it weekly and governments are more likely to subsidize or cap prices.
- The insurance framing mistakes low penetration for low financial relevance. Low penetration lowers immediate insured losses but raises future premium inflation, non-renewal risk, and public-sector assumption of tail risk. That is bearish for exposed regions’ housing affordability and municipal finance.
- The agriculture discussion remains biological, not financial. Lower fertility, biomass, grain fill, and premature ripening need translating into yield bands, procurement cost curves, and contract exposure. Without that, consensus EPS for food chains and input suppliers is too static.
- The fiscal discussion treats adaptation as cost only. For markets, adaptation is also a regulated and quasi-sovereign capex cycle with identifiable winners in water, grid, cooling, and engineering.
Specific numbers and thresholds that matter:
- EU-wide uninsured share likely ~80-90% for heat/drought/fire losses: this is the hidden transfer to sovereigns and households.
- GDP: 0.2pp near-term drag is likely a floor if August effects are not fully counted; 0.3-0.5pp cumulative drag over 2-3 quarters is a reasonable stress case.
- Food inflation: +1-2pp euro-area food CPI can mean 50-150bp downside to retailer gross-margin assumptions unless hedged.
- France: supplementary fiscal need of ~€6-10bn could be enough for a 3-8bp OAT-Bund move in a weak-growth tape.
- Peripheral sovereigns: repeated event risk plus weak growth can widen spreads 5-15bp per additional 0.25% GDP hit / 0.2% deficit slippage combination.
- Insurers: modeled loss-cost revision of 20-40% in affected lines implies 10-20% renewal premium pressure, but equity upside is capped if regulation/social pressure prevents full repricing.
- Regional banks: +10-25bp cost-of-risk risk where agri/SME concentration is high and uninsured losses dominate.
- Utilities: EBITDA outcomes from -10% to +8% depending on hydro/cooling constraints vs merchant power exposure.
The non-obvious data point is persistence. Bruegel-type persistence estimates imply this is not a transitory summer shock but a lower medium-term level of output. Markets still anchor to rebound heuristics after weather events. That is likely wrong here: repeated heat/drought shocks lower trend productivity, force capex diversion, and compress insurability. Once the market shifts from 'event loss' to 'higher structural hurdle rate for exposed geographies,' valuations, spreads, and capex premia all need to reset.
The pervasive market narrative that climate-related economic impacts are 'soft' or 'long-term' is not merely an oversimplification, but a dangerous misrepresentation, directly contradicted by the concrete, near-term financial data emerging from Europe's 2026 summer. The reported figures are not speculative future projections but confirmed estimates and factual revisions from reputable financial institutions and national statistical offices. Triodos Bank’s estimate of a €180 billion direct economic cost for the summer of 2026, representing 1% of annual EU output, is a verifiable, immediate loss, not a distant forecast. Similarly, Oxford Economics’ projection of 1-2 percentage points added to euro-area food inflation and a 0.2 percentage-point reduction in Q3 GDP growth are precise, quantifiable impacts occurring *now*. France's INSEE revising Q1 2026 GDP from +0.1% to –0.2% explicitly due to climate-driven damage is a hard data point, not an analyst's hypothesis. These are not 'soft' numbers; they are precise price levels and confirmed figures indicating a significant, present-day economic shock. The accelerating historical cost profile, with one-quarter of €822 billion in losses since 1980 concentrated in the last four years, further solidifies that climate risk has transitioned from a theoretical 'tail risk' to an 'immediate systemic risk' with direct balance sheet and income statement implications. Any market participant or analyst continuing to treat these as non-urgent or vaguely defined risks is operating on outdated premises, dangerously underpricing the present cost of climate change.
